WVHM1001 VBMA Essentials of Western Veterinary Herbal Medicine

This is short course n Veterinary Herbal Medicine brought to you by CIVT and the Veterinary Botanical Medicine Association is designed as an introductory, clinically based course in Western herbal medicine. It is designed for :
- veterinarians, veterinary students, qualified veterinary technicians and veterinary nurses who want to start adding selected herbal medicines to their range of treatment options
- practitioners or practice educators who don't wish to be herbalists but want to be able to advise clients who ask questions about herbs.
- Veterinarians who are not sure if they are willing to commit to undertaking more in depth study, to try it out.
Students who wish to continue their studies will receive a $100.00 rebate from the full price of WVHM1002 Foundation Course in Western Veterinary Herbal Medicine or WVHM1004 Graduate Program In Western Veterinary Herbal Medicine.
The course assumes a knowledge of animal physiology, anatomy and husbandry. The course is comprised of 6 Topics and takes 6 weeks.
